Military aircraft crashes at Portugal’s Montijo Airbase, 3 killed

The four-engine military transport aircraft caught fire during take-off on Monday, Portugal’s RTP broadcaster reported.

At least three Portuguese Air Force personnel have died, a source in the National Medical Emergency Institute told Lusa news agency, adding that the authorities are still reviewing the status of the other three crewmembers.

Observador newspaper reported there were seven people on board the cargo plane, all of them military. With three fatal victims, at least one more person was seriously injured, it said.

The incident happened around noon local time. Dozens of emergency teams have been mobilized following the crash. Portugal’s Defense Ministry has not yet commented on the incident.

Three transport squadrons and one helicopter search and rescue squadron are located at the Montijo Airbase. The crashed aircraft was part of one of the cargo squadrons, providing logistic support to the Portuguese Navy.
